Item Description
A superb 360-degree cluster of very sharp intergrown pyritohedrons from this famous Italian mine. The crystals have bright brassy lustre and striking stepped-growth striated faces. The two large stacked pyritohedrons, to 4.1 cm wide, are dramatically accented by smaller attached crystals. Complete all-around and nearly pristine, the attachment is one one side of a smaller crystal on the large pyritohedron and is out-of-sight in most of the many outstanding presentation views. Pyrite from this mine, closed before 1984, is world-class and rivals pyrite from Rio Marina on Elba Island, Peru, Spain and Washington State. An exceptional small cabinet example of a common mineral.
